| | | BOWLING GREEN: The Falcons will play fast and furious under new head man Dino Babers, which suits QB Matt Johnson (3,467 pass yds, 25 TD, 7 INT; 5 rush TD) just fine. Same goes for star RB Travis Greene (1,594 rush yds, 5.7 YPC, 11 TD), who will continue to get in excess of 20 touches per game. The receiving corps is deep, led by WR Ronnie Moore (547 rec yds, 7 TD). The tough BGSU defense (15.9 PPG, 5th in FBS) returns only FS Ryland Ward (81 tackles, 2 INT, 2 FR) to the secondary. The front seven has plenty of experience though, led by OLB D.J. Lynch (85 tackles) and DT Taylor Royster (3.5 sacks). | | MASSACHUSETTS: After a 1-11 season that included 6.7 PPG away from home, Mark Whipple hopes to turn the program around. He runs a complex offense, but Marshall transfer QB Blake Frohnapfel (8.6 YPA, 5 TD, 2 INT career) is a quick learner, and has Penn State transfer WR Alex Kenney (197 rec yds career) and WR Marken Michel (229 rec yds in '12) back in the program. RB Jamal Wilson (368 rush yds) is the top back. The decent defense, led by stud LB Stanley Andre (111 tackles), will switch to a 3-4 under new DC Tom Masella. |
